Organizational Context
The Senior Security Assistant provides support to activities pertaining to Staff Security.
The incumbent is supervised by a Senior Officer (FSA or Head of Office) who provides regular guidance. She/he may be assigned some independent routine tasks while more often follows instructions of the supervisor. The incumbent maintains regular contact on a working level on routine issues with other UNHCR staff, UN agencies, NGOs, implementing partners in the area to facilitate the operation.
The duty of the incumbent is to support the management of security issues.
Accountability
Country operation or duty station receives practical support toward helping ensure an appropriate level of safety.
UNHCR maintains relationships with host country law enforcement agencies and the UN Security Management System..

Responsibility
• Provide assistance to the supervisor in evaluating the level of risk and assessing the existing security measures for the UNHCR staff, operations, premises, partners and persons of concern.
• Be aware of security protocols and procedures in place, especially those comprising Minimum Operational Safety Standards (MOSS) and Minimum Operational Residential Safety Standards; check for compliance and advise management on any deficiencies.
• Assist in security assessment missions to the field in coordination with UNDSS/other agencies; help the supervisor during field missions to gather information and analyse the security situation.
• Implement security-related projects.
• Assist in the monitoring, updating and reporting of security-related events.
• Assist in the processing of administrative security issues.
• Maintain liaison with UN security management system actors, local law enforcement agencies, civil authorities and other relevant agencies.
• Provide security briefings to UNHCR staff, and as appropriate partner staff, on relevant country information and on other issues pertaining to the UN security management system including, inter alia, the warden system, radio communication procedures, travel procedures and fire safety.
• Respond to staff queries on security issues and provide immediate assistance as required.
• Undertake other functions as delegated by the supervisor.
Authority
• Provide security-related advice to the manager and other staff.
• Advise on security deficiencies.
• Maintain liaison and build relationships with host nation and interagency counterparts.


Minimum Qualification
• Completion of secondary education with relevant training and experience in security and safety issues.
• Minimum 6 years (4 with advanced training/certification) of previous job experience relevant to the function.
• Fluency in English and working knowledge of another relevant UN language or local language.
• Empowering and Building Trust.
• Judgement and Decision Making.
• Analytical Thinking.
• Political Awareness.
• Change Capability and Adaptability.
• Desirable Qualification and Competencies
• Good communication skills (written and oral).
• Good computer skills.
• Good understanding of security and defence apparatus.
